### Runbook: Orders Soft Deletes

Quick reminder for review: nothing in `orders` is ever hard-deleted. The Cartwheel API sets `deleted_at` and the nightly sweeper archives rows older than 90 days. If a reviewer sees a raw `DELETE`, flag it. To run the sweeper locally against the sandbox replica, it needs the archive-service credential in your env file — drop this line in.

sealed setting: LEDGER_TOKEN20=6148d35bbb480b0ab79e

Capacity note for the Bramblehook SQL linter rollout. Scanning every .sql file on each push roughly triples CI load for the Orwick monorepo, so we cap concurrent lint workers and skip files above a size threshold. From a security standpoint, the injection-pattern rules always run regardless of caps. The enforced limits are captured in the constants below.

constants for tajog-tajof:
PRIORITIES = {
    "istir": 167,
    "drudor": 320,
    "rusius": 455,
    "goriel": 22,
    "aldok": 95,
}

Start by setting `TARGET_BASE_URL` to the staging checkout host, `VIRTUAL_USERS=50`, and `RAMP_SECONDS=120`. Keep `THINK_TIME_MS` realistic (800–1500) so results stay meaningful.

The harness authenticates to staging via a service account so carts can be created and torn down automatically. Place that service account's credential on the line directly below TARGET_BASE_URL.

sealed setting: VAULT_KEY3=6bd

Q: How do blue-green deploys work for the Ledgerline billing worker?

A: Two identical worker pools run side by side; traffic cuts over only after the idle pool passes invoice smoke tests. During cutover, customers may see duplicate "processing" states for up to five minutes — harmless, and they reconcile automatically. If a customer reports stuck invoices beyond that window, escalate. The cutover schedule and rollback steps are posted on the internal page.

wiki page, bawig-yawep: https://jenkins.nelvrotech.local/ticket/build/projects/view/view/pages/view/a285c2b5588ad4f337d9b5f2

- [ ] Key ceremony step 7: before cutting Brindlework over to the hermetic build system, confirm all toolchain tarballs are pinned and the sandbox image is sealed. Support: do not regenerate signing keys mid-migration. Once the quorum signs the new root, unseal the escrow drive using the recovery passphrase directly below this item.

strongbox words: druvan-lamys-eliius-jorax-istox-soreth-ulays-gilix-ralix-oliiel-norwyn-casvan-praius